Abstract

A leader must be able to mix and govern current production components in order for the company to continue to exist. Because the firm's survival depends on employees who function as the driving force and carry out corporate tasks, a successful leader is one who understands his subordinates' wants and desires. The purpose of this study is to see how leadership affects employee morale at PT. Aditya Sinar Pratama Klungkung. Spearman rank correlation analysis, determination, and the t test were utilized as analytical techniques. The correlation r = 0.766, which is between 0.600 and 0.799, indicates that there is a positive correlation and a significant association between leadership and employee morale, implying that as leadership improves, so does employee morale, and vice versa. The coefficient of determination derived from the analysis of determination was 58.60 percent, indicating that leadership influenced employee morale by 58.60 percent, while the remaining 41.40 percent was influenced by other factors not investigated. The t-test calculation yielded t-count = 8.596, which indicates that t-count is higher than t-table. According to the test criteria, H0 is rejected whereas Hi is approved, indicating that leadership has an impact on employee morale, as evidenced by the significant value of 0.00 from a = 0.05.

Abstract

Stock prices have long been a fascinating topic for researchers, especially in the financial industry, in this digital era. Stock price fluctuations are caused by a variety of variables, one of which is corporate dividend distribution. Dividends are not only a source of income for investors, but they also serve as a barometer of a company's performance. Companies with a bigger market capitalization are better equipped to pay dividends than companies with a smaller market capitalization, hence this will affect the stock price. With firm size as the moderating variable, the point of this study is to re-examine and affirm the impact of dividend policy on stock prices. In this study, the population is manufacturing enterprises that list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ange in 2020. The sample was determined using a non-probability method and purposive sampling technique, and a total of 72 companies were collected. Path analysis is the analytical technique utilized. The findings of this study show that dividend policy has a positive impact on stock prices, and that firm size has no effect on dividend policy's impact on stock prices. Keywords: dividend policy, stock price, firm size, manufacturing company.

Abstract

A good leader is a leader who understands the needs and desires of his subordinates, because the survival of the industry depends on employees who act as the driving force and carry out industrial activities. The purpose of this research is to confirm and re-examine the impact of leadership on employee morale, using work motivation as a mediating variable. This study used a non-probability sampling method with a saturation sampling technique (census), in which the total population is sampled as many as 32 people. Path analysis is used in the research to test hypotheses, and SmartPLS version 3.2.9 is used to test the data obtained in this study. The results showed that leadership is a determining factor in increasing work motivation and employee morale. In contrast to work motivation, which is not able to have an effect on employee morale and has not been able to mediate the impact of leadership on employee morale.Keywords: Work Motivation, Leadership, Employee Morale.

Abstract

The success or failure of an organization in achieving a goal is largely determined by human resources. Although other factors are also important, such as capital and equipment, in the end it is humans who will act as managers and implementers, so that organizational goals can be achieved properly. The purpose of this study is to explain the relationship between leadership and organizational commitment to work morale and to confirm the variables of these relationships and also the effect of the influence of these variables. This study uses a non-probability sampling method with a saturated sampling technique (census), with a sample of 72 people from the entire population. Spearman rank correlation analysis, determination, t test, and test were used as data analysis techniques, and SPSS Version 22.0 was used to test the data obtained in this study. The results showed that leadership and organizational commitment had a positive and significant effect on employee morale, either partially or simultaneously.

Abstract

The objective of this study is to look at the impact of systemquality, information quality, and service quality on satisfaction and switchingintention among Generation Y Shopee users. Data analyzed using PartialLeast Square. The result shows that system quality, information quality, andservice quality significantly has a positive impact on satisfaction. At thatpoint satifaction was moreover found to have a negative impact on intentionto switch. Service quality was found to have a more prominent impact. Thisimplies that Shopee needs to focus on improving service quality, since serviceis considered to have an important part in determining user satisfaction.

Abstract

The economic stability of a country is a criterion for long-term economic development. However, economic stability is a long-standing issue, particularly in developing countries. Almost all countries, both developed and developing, are struggling with economic growth and stability. The purpose of this research is to explain and re-examine the relationship between the money supply, the rupiah exchange rate, and fuel prices and the inflation rate. In this study, secondary data was used, and data was collected using time series data from 2012 to 2021. Multiple linear regression analysis, multiple coefficients of determination (R2), partial hypothesis test (t test), and simultaneous hypothesis test (F test) were used in this study and were tested using SPSS Version 22.0. The three dependent variables, namely the money supply, the rupiah exchange rate, and the price of gasoline, are said to have a positive influence on the inflation rate, either partially or concurrently, based on the test results.

Abstract

In the process of providing service, nurses are the most interactive healthcare personnel with patients. Nurses in public hospitals have a huge responsibility for providing quality health care. The study aims to confirm and re-test the impact of work-life balance and workload on job satisfaction and the performance of nurses. The sample determination uses the nonprobability sampling method with the technique of taking saturated samples (sensus), so that the entire population of 32 people is the sample. Path analysis is used to test hypotheses in research using SmartPLS version 3.2.9. The study revealed that work-life balance showed a significant positive impact on job satisfaction but no significant impact on nurses’ performance; the workload on an informed nurse’s job satisfaction can have an equally significant positive effect on the performance of the nurse; the satisfaction of the real job does not have a significant effect on the nurse's performance; and job satisfaction cannot affect the impact of work-life balances and workloads on the nurse's performance.

Abstract

Introducing leadership into any organization involves the careful structuring of its mechanisms and functions. It is widely acknowledged that when a leader possesses a strategic position and a set of crucial skills, they have the potential to enhance or even transform the company. The objective of this research is to confirm and reevaluate the role of work motivation in moderating the relationship between leadership and employee morale. This study employs nonprobability sampling with a saturation sampling technique to determine the sample size, encompassing a total of 42 individuals from the entire population. Path analysis is utilized to test the hypotheses using the Partial Least Square (PLS) method through SmartPLS software version 3.2.9. The research findings conclusively establish that leadership has a significant impact on employee morale, while the role of motivation does not appear to strengthen or weaken the relationship between leadership and employee morale.

Abstract

The research aims to determine and analyze the influence of media marketing technology and brand awareness. and trust in repurchase interest in traditional food businesses in Bali. The population in this study is traditional food customers in Tabanan Bali. Determination of the sample using the non-probability sampling method with the sampling technique carried out using purposive sampling, namely the technique of determining the sample based on certain criteria or considerations, so that the total sample used was 96 respondents. Data collection methods include observation, interviews, documentation and questionnaires. Multiple linear regression analysis technique with the SPSS program. The results of this research show that media marketing technology has a positive and significant influence on repurchase interest, brand awareness has a positive and significant influence on repurchase interest, and brand trust has a positive and significant influence on repurchase interest in traditional food in Tabanan Bali. The suggestion is that the maximum use of technology can increase repurchase interest to facilitate communication and promotion so as to increase sales value in traditional food businesses in Tabanan Bali.
